About

(Research/ Teaching/ Architectural Design) Swati Goel is a Doctor of Philosophy from Clemson University, School of Architecture. She is studying the impact of critical care design on family and staff experiences of family-centered rounds. She holds a Master of Science in Architectural Design and Research from the University of Michigan, Ann Arbor. While in Michigan, she investigated user behavior in designed spaces, researching “Spaces to de-stress using architectural design and research.” She also has a Bachelor of Architecture from the School of Planning and Architecture, New Delhi, India. As an instructor, Swati believes in the power of self-regulated design learning through active listening, constructive feedback, and adopting a growth mindset in the classroom and research. Swati is interested in the built environment and health based on her life experiences and training. Families are a big part of patient care, and the design needs space for families to feel supported. Furthermore, there needs to more physical space to address stress in daily life. She argues that design research must focus on well-being by creating flexible spaces.
